BRIAN FETHERSTONHAUGH
Chairman and CEO, OgilvyOne Worldwide

A veteran practitioner of Ogilvy's 360 Degree brand building philosophy, Brian is now the global Chairman and CEO of OgilvyOne, the company's direct marketing, interactive, and consulting arm.

Brian began his career on the client side at Procter & Gamble, and then grew up through the ranks at Ogilvy. He became President of Ogilvy Canada in 1994, and three years later took on global leadership of the flagship IBM account.

The Ogilvy-IBM partnership has been a very productive one. Together, the client-agency team has won more than 20 EFFIE awards for communications effectiveness, and contributed to a $50 billion increase in IBM's brand value. In 2000, Brian was named to the Ogilvy Worldwide Board and began to expand his responsibilities beyond IBM. In 2002, Brian was named Chairman of the Global Brand Community, representing Ogilvy's 20 largest clients, and was appointed to the Executive Committee of the Worldwide Board.

As Chairman and CEO of OgilvyOne, Brian leads a network of over 3,500 direct marketing and interactive specialists in over 110 offices around the world.

OgilvyOne has deep knowledge of customer acquisition, customer activation, customer retention and the pursuit of bonded customer relationships. The company is a global leader in interactive marketing including strategy, creative, metrics, and Internet media.

Born and raised in Montreal, Brian graduated from the McGill University Business School. Brian is married to Chris and has two daughters, Claire (19) and Alison (16). He plays ice hockey every Sunday night and has recently joined a local rock band-aptly named 'Plan B'.
